TOBY FITZGIBBONS based in Malmö, was a member of Scottish Dance Theatre (Dir. Janet Smith) for 9 years, touring the UK, Europe and beyond, performing works by choreographers including: Liv Lorent, Rui Horta, Hofesh Shechter, James Wilton, Ina Christel Johannessen, Kate Weare and Rachel Lopez De La Nieta. Toby then danced with Norrdans (Dir. Mira Helenius Martinsson) in Sweden, for 3 years, touring Sweden and Europe, performing works by choreographers including: Ohad Naharin, Marcos Morau, Thomas Noone, Yossi and Oded, and Fernando Melo. Toby has freelanced with Emma Martin Dance, and with Yossi Berg and Oded Graf Dance Theatre. Toby is a current member of BalletLORENT, joining in summer 2015, which tours family and adult work, across the UK. Toby has taught, and teaches, at a range of dance institutions including: Balettakademien Göteberg, Danscentrum Väst, Danscentrum Syd, Copenhagen Contemporary Dance School, Northern School of Contemporary Dance, Rambert School, The Danish National School of Performing Arts and companies including: Scottish Dance Theatre, NDCwales, Phoenix Dance Theatre, Skånes Dance Teater (Sweden) Danish Dance Theatre (Denmark).

IN CLASS I teach a dynamic Release, and Modern based class using choreographic phrases to warm up the body systemically; centre, floor, jumps, traveling, and phrases, with a variety of music. There are a many elements in my class from the numerous teachers, choreographers and dancers I have worked, performed and sweated with, throughout my career. I like to work with a mixture of form and structure, whilst working towards fluidity, strength (in its various incarnations), and openness. My class is, hopefully, a place where people can work to where they feel comfortable, and challenge themselves as they see fit – with some gentle positive energy from me! I like to encourage and to search with people to find creative openness and a sense of training and practice.
